diff --git a/roles/desktop/tasks/main.yml b/roles/desktop/tasks/main.yml index 9baf853..c3e9844 100644 --- a/roles/desktop/tasks/main.yml +++ b/roles/desktop/tasks/main.yml @@ -26,6 +26,7 @@ - { src: "hosts", dest: "/etc/hosts", mode: "0644" } - { src: "nomouseaccel.conf", dest: "/etc/X11/xorg.conf.d/90-mouse-acceleration.conf", mode: "0644" } - { src: "i3.desktop", dest: "/usr/share/xsessions/i3-custom.desktop", mode: "0644" } + - { src: "startx.desktop", dest: "/usr/share/xsessions/startx-custom.desktop", mode: "0644" } - name: Copy udev rules template: src: "{{ item.src }}" diff --git a/roles/desktop/templates/startx.desktop b/roles/desktop/templates/startx.desktop new file mode 100644 index 0000000..4a21f40 --- /dev/null +++ b/roles/desktop/templates/startx.desktop @@ -0,0 +1,8 @@ +[Desktop Entry] +Name=startx +Comment=Start a user's X session with startx +Exec=startx +TryExec=startx +Type=Application +X-LightDM-DesktopName=startx +DesktopNames=startx